Central Contracts Announced

Thursday, May 1 2003

The England and Wales Cricket Board has announced the 11 centrally contracted player of the next 6 months of cricket.

Included in the list are emerging pace bowlers James Anderson and Steve Harmison, who both made strides during the recent Ashes tour.

Anderson, expected to make his Test debut in the first match of the summer, was rewarded for a brilliant World Cup in which he combined pace with swing an accuracy at a young age for an international cricketer.

Harmison, meanwhile, is clearly the more wayward of the two but also the quickest and despite many loose spells he will also take crucial wickets with his bursts of pace and aggression.

The remainder of the list takes a familiar form, with returning paceman Darren Gough overlooked for the small squad, as well as ODI specialist Paul Collingwood, who is currently struggling with injury.

The squad includes 5 bowlers, suggesting selectors have not yet decided on the final middle-order batting position expected to be fought out by a host of players, including Graham Thorpe.

The full squad is:
Nasser Hussain
Michael Vaughan
Marcus Trescothick
Mark Butcher
Alec Stewart
Andy Flintoff
Ashley Giles
Andy Caddick
James Anderson
Matthew Hoggard
Steven Harmison.
